BC Wheelchair Sports is pleased to announce the schedule for the 2018 Canada Cup International Wheelchair Rugby Tournament.

From June 14-17, six of the world’s best wheelchair rugby teams will battle at the Richmond Olympic Oval for the 8th Canada Cup- the final international wheelchair rugby tournament before August’s World Championships in Sydney, Australia.

The exciting wheel-to-wheel action tips-off the evening of June 14 with the hosts – 3rd-ranked Team Canada taking on 6th-ranked Sweden at 5:00pm

This year’s Canada Cup features a full round-robin with each team playing each other to determine who will meet in the finals on Sunday, June 17.

“Fans can expect to see thrilling wheelchair rugby, all six teams are preparing for the World Championships and will bring great intensity to the Richmond Olympic Oval,” says Canada Cup Tournament Chair Gail Hamamoto

The Canada Cup is one of the most affordable and family-friendly sporting events in Vancouver, with Day Passes starting at $10 and free admission for kids under 12.

Team Canada’s Schedule at the Canada Cup
Thursday June 14: 5:00 vs. Sweden
Friday June 15: 9:30am vs. Denmark, 7:30pm vs Japan
Saturday June 16: 11:00am vs USA, 5:00pm vs Australia
Sunday June 17: TBD
